Build a native Apple Messages interaction
Choose, prepare and test rich links, attachments, quick replies and list pickers for a useful customer decision.
Prerequisites
Prepare an authorized test conversation, a defined customer task, approved content and the receiving workflow for the customer’s response.
1. Choose the native content type
Use a rich link for a meaningful destination, an attachment for a document and a list picker for a structured choice. Keep the core information readable as text and match the interaction to the decision.
2. Prepare the content and response meaning
Write concise labels and relevant descriptions. Preserve stable item meaning separately from display text. Use the supported media preparation and access flow for attachments.
3. Check the device experience
Verify the native structure and capabilities for intended devices. Test the actual rendered message, including long text and a relevant translation. A browser preview is useful but does not establish device behavior.
4. Process the selected answer
Correlate the response with the business, conversation and original interaction. Validate the selected item against current business state, then apply normal identity and permission rules before acting.
5. Provide a useful continuation
Handle typed replies outside the offered choices, unavailable items and failed integrations. Explain the real result or route the request to someone who can help.
Verify the meaning of a selection
Choose a product-advice example with a list of relevant items. Send the list, select an option on a supported device and match the returned choice to the item your application expected. Continue with a booking or service request using that item. Review a longer language variant before publishing the template.
| Test case | Action | Expected result |
|---|---|---|
| Two options have similar display labels | Use stable option references to distinguish their meaning. | The selected response maps to the intended product or service. |
| The linked content opens outside the conversation | Check that the destination is current and the customer can return. | The next service step remains understandable after the link is opened. |
| The selected product is no longer available | Validate the choice against current business data and offer an alternative. | The application avoids confirming an unavailable item. |
Troubleshooting
For rejected content, inspect the reported field and current message contract. For stale selections, retrieve current business options. For inaccessible media, inspect the authorized media path and retention rules rather than making private files public.
